/* -*- Mode: C; tab-width: 8; indent-tabs-mode: t; c-basic-offset: 8 -*- */
/*
 * E-table-subset.c: Implements a table that contains a subset of another table.
 *
 * Author:
 *   Miguel de Icaza (miguel@gnu.org)
 *
 * (C) 1999 Ximian, Inc.
 */
#include <config.h>
#include <stdlib.h>
#include <gtk/gtksignal.h>
#include <string.h>
#include "gal/util/e-util.h"
#include "e-table-subset-variable.h"

#define ETSSV_CLASS(e) ((ETableSubsetVariableClass *)((GtkObject *)e)->klass)

#define PARENT_TYPE E_TABLE_SUBSET_TYPE

#define INCREMENT_AMOUNT 10

static ETableSubsetClass *etssv_parent_class;

static void
etssv_add       (ETableSubsetVariable *etssv,
         gint                  row)
{
    ETableModel *etm = E_TABLE_MODEL(etssv);
    ETableSubset *etss = E_TABLE_SUBSET(etssv);
    
    e_table_model_pre_change(etm);

    if (etss->n_map + 1 > etssv->n_vals_allocated){
        etss->map_table = g_realloc (etss->map_table, (etssv->n_vals_allocated + INCREMENT_AMOUNT) * sizeof(int));
        etssv->n_vals_allocated += INCREMENT_AMOUNT;
    }

    etss->map_table[etss->n_map++] = row;

    e_table_model_row_inserted (etm, etss->n_map - 1);
}

static void
etssv_add_array (ETableSubsetVariable *etssv,
         const gint           *array,
         gint                  count)
{
    ETableModel *etm = E_TABLE_MODEL(etssv);
    ETableSubset *etss = E_TABLE_SUBSET(etssv);
    int i;

    e_table_model_pre_change(etm);
    
    if (etss->n_map + count > etssv->n_vals_allocated){
        etssv->n_vals_allocated += MAX(INCREMENT_AMOUNT, count);
        etss->map_table = g_realloc (etss->map_table, etssv->n_vals_allocated * sizeof(int));
    }
    for (i = 0; i < count; i++)
        etss->map_table[etss->n_map++] = array[i];

    e_table_model_changed (etm);
}

static void
etssv_add_all   (ETableSubsetVariable *etssv)
{
    ETableModel *etm = E_TABLE_MODEL(etssv);
    ETableSubset *etss = E_TABLE_SUBSET(etssv);
    int rows;
    int i;

    e_table_model_pre_change(etm);
    
    rows = e_table_model_row_count(etss->source);
    if (etss->n_map + rows > etssv->n_vals_allocated){
        etssv->n_vals_allocated += MAX(INCREMENT_AMOUNT, rows);
        etss->map_table = g_realloc (etss->map_table, etssv->n_vals_allocated * sizeof(int));
    }
    for (i = 0; i < rows; i++)
        etss->map_table[etss->n_map++] = i;

    e_table_model_changed (etm);
}

static gboolean
etssv_remove    (ETableSubsetVariable *etssv,
         gint                  row)
{
    ETableModel *etm = E_TABLE_MODEL(etssv);
    ETableSubset *etss = E_TABLE_SUBSET(etssv);
    int i;
    
    for (i = 0; i < etss->n_map; i++){
        if (etss->map_table[i] == row) {
            e_table_model_pre_change (etm);
            memmove (etss->map_table + i, etss->map_table + i + 1, (etss->n_map - i - 1) * sizeof(int));
            etss->n_map --;
            
            e_table_model_row_deleted (etm, i);
            return TRUE;
        }
    }
    return FALSE;
}

static void
etssv_class_init (GtkObjectClass *object_class)
{
    ETableSubsetVariableClass *klass = E_TABLE_SUBSET_VARIABLE_CLASS(object_class);
    etssv_parent_class = gtk_type_class (PARENT_TYPE);

    klass->add     = etssv_add;
    klass->add_array = etssv_add_array;
    klass->add_all = etssv_add_all;
    klass->remove  = etssv_remove;
}

E_MAKE_TYPE(e_table_subset_variable, "ETableSubsetVariable", ETableSubsetVariable, etssv_class_init, NULL, PARENT_TYPE);

ETableModel *
e_table_subset_variable_construct (ETableSubsetVariable *etssv,
                   ETableModel          *source)
{
    if (e_table_subset_construct (E_TABLE_SUBSET(etssv), source, 1) == NULL)
        return NULL;
    E_TABLE_SUBSET(etssv)->n_map = 0;

    return E_TABLE_MODEL (etssv);
}

ETableModel *
e_table_subset_variable_new (ETableModel *source)
{
    ETableSubsetVariable *etssv = gtk_type_new (E_TABLE_SUBSET_VARIABLE_TYPE);

    if (e_table_subset_variable_construct (etssv, source) == NULL){
        gtk_object_unref (GTK_OBJECT (etssv));
        return NULL;
    }

    return (ETableModel *) etssv;
}

void
e_table_subset_variable_add       (ETableSubsetVariable *etssv,
                   gint                  row)
{
    g_return_if_fail (etssv != NULL);
    g_return_if_fail (E_IS_TABLE_SUBSET_VARIABLE(etssv));

    if (ETSSV_CLASS(etssv)->add)
        ETSSV_CLASS (etssv)->add (etssv, row);
}

void
e_table_subset_variable_add_array   (ETableSubsetVariable *etssv,
                     const gint           *array,
                     gint                  count)
{
    g_return_if_fail (etssv != NULL);
    g_return_if_fail (E_IS_TABLE_SUBSET_VARIABLE(etssv));

    if (ETSSV_CLASS(etssv)->add_array)
        ETSSV_CLASS (etssv)->add_array (etssv, array, count);
}

void
e_table_subset_variable_add_all   (ETableSubsetVariable *etssv)
{
    g_return_if_fail (etssv != NULL);
    g_return_if_fail (E_IS_TABLE_SUBSET_VARIABLE(etssv));

    if (ETSSV_CLASS(etssv)->add_all)
        ETSSV_CLASS (etssv)->add_all (etssv);
}

gboolean
e_table_subset_variable_remove    (ETableSubsetVariable *etssv,
                   gint                  row)
{
    g_return_val_if_fail (etssv != NULL, FALSE);
    g_return_val_if_fail (E_IS_TABLE_SUBSET_VARIABLE(etssv), FALSE);

    if (ETSSV_CLASS(etssv)->remove)
        return ETSSV_CLASS (etssv)->remove (etssv, row);
    else
        return FALSE;
}

void
e_table_subset_variable_increment (ETableSubsetVariable *etssv,
                   gint                  position,
                   gint                  amount)
{
    int i;
    ETableSubset *etss = E_TABLE_SUBSET(etssv);
    for (i = 0; i < etss->n_map; i++) {
        if (etss->map_table[i] >= position)
            etss->map_table[i] += amount;
    }
}

void
e_table_subset_variable_decrement (ETableSubsetVariable *etssv,
                   gint                  position,
                   gint                  amount)
{
    int i;
    ETableSubset *etss = E_TABLE_SUBSET(etssv);
    for (i = 0; i < etss->n_map; i++) {
        if (etss->map_table[i] >= position)
            etss->map_table[i] -= amount;
    }
}

void
e_table_subset_variable_set_allocation (ETableSubsetVariable *etssv,
                    gint total)
{
    ETableSubset *etss = E_TABLE_SUBSET(etssv);
    if (total <= 0)
        total = 1;
    if (total > etss->n_map){
        etss->map_table = g_realloc (etss->map_table, total * sizeof(int));
    }
}
